Assign every responsibility
Name who receives, assembles, registers, secures, charges, maintains, transports, and services Level 4 ADV Ebike, XP4 Tempest Grey eBike, Radster™ Road Electric Commuter Bike. Direct shipping and dealer delivery distribute this labor differently, and the lower sticker price may leave more tasks with the owner. Create a first-year ledger
Include purchase, tax, shipping, assembly, fit, locks, accessories, transport, insurance, routine wear, scheduled service, and a battery reserve. A zero should mean an item is genuinely unnecessary or included, not forgotten. Protect the support trail
Save serials, receipts, manuals, delivery photos, approved-part numbers, setup notes, maintenance, and written conversations. Clear evidence cannot guarantee coverage, but it makes a legitimate diagnosis, claim, theft report, or resale easier. What ownership cost is easiest to miss with compare ebike warranties?
Security, professional setup, a compatible rack or cargo system, transport to service, routine tires and brakes, downtime, and eventual battery replacement often sit outside the advertised price.
